Flash Yocto Images from Network¶
Flashing a Complete Yocto System from Network Using TFTP and NFS¶
NOTES:
- Please make sure your host system is ready to use TFTP/NFS. Use our Wiki if required: Yocto Setup TFTP/NFS
- This is a concept Wiki. Please adapt it to your system and your requirements.
- Android and Debian can be flashed in the same way.
Build Minimal File System¶
To setup a build environment follow steps 1 and 3 of the Build Yocto from source code guide. Then, append the following to the conf/local.conf file in your Yocto build directory:
And build the image:
Create a root file system and copy files:
mkdir ~/flash_rootfs
sudo tar xf tmp/deploy/images/imx8qxp-var-som/core-image-minimal-imx8qxp-var-som*.tar.zst -C ~/flash_rootfs
sudo cp -a ~/flash_rootfs/boot/*.dtb /tftpboot
sudo cp ~/flash_rootfs/boot/Image.gz /tftpboot
Edit /etc/exports. For example:
And add the following line to it (replace <uname> with the actual username):
Restart the NFS server:
Insert the recovery SD card into your host PC and copy the following files from it (assuming it is mounted at /media):
sudo cp -a /media/rootfs/opt/images ~/flash_rootfs/opt/
sudo cp /media/rootfs/usr/bin/*.sh ~/flash_rootfs/usr/bin/
Boot the board, stop the autoboot to get to the U-Boot command line, and set the following environment variables:
setenv serverip <your host ip address>
setenv nfsroot /home/<your username>/flash_rootfs
# If you want to set the fdt file yourself, instead of using the default auto detection:
setenv fdt_file <relevant device tree>
setenv bootcmd 'run netboot'
saveenv
boot
On the target flash your system:
A complete system is flashed into the SOM internal storage (NAND flash/eMMC). Once the file system is built you can use it again and again to flash your VAR-SOM-MX8X. You can update the images to use your images and/or customize install_yocto.sh to your requirements.
